Simply put, the car water wash machine price is the monetary cost to acquire an automated or semi-automated machine designed to clean vehicles using primarily water, often combined with detergents or high-pressure jets. The price includes factors like machine capacity, water consumption efficiency, power source, and integrated technology.
These machines tie deeply into modern industry because they reduce labor, save water, and can conform to strict environmental standards. In humanitarian aid contexts, such as vehicle decontamination in disaster zones, these machines also pop up as vital equipment where reliability and ease-of-use often outweigh price concerns.
A robust frame and premium materials usually translate into a higher price but save costs long-term by minimizing downtime and repairs.
Machines that recycle water or use less energy may cost more upfront but reduce operational expenses. Current ISO standards push for better efficiency.
Integration of smart controls, sensors, or app-based monitoring can make the machine pricier but smarter and more user-friendly.
Higher throughput machines handle more cars per hour and often command a higher price point, fitting commercial businesses.
Included service agreements and warranty lengths can influence the price significantly — a trusted brand’s support may justify paying a premium.

| Feature | Basic Model | Eco Efficiency Model | Premium Smart Model |
|---|---|---|---|
| Price (USD) | $3,200 | $4,500 | $7,800 |
| Water Consumption (Liters/Car) | 45 | 25 | 20 |
| Energy Usage (kWh) | 1.8 | 1.3 | 1.0 |
| Automation Level | Manual | Semi-Automatic | Fully Automatic |
| Warranty | 1 Year | 2 Years | 3 Years + Service |

Manufacturers are leaning into IoT (internet of things) now — imagine machines that self-diagnose efficiency drops or water leakage and alert service teams before a breakdown. Green energy integration, like solar-powered pumps, is popping up too. Automation is streamlining operations, and policy shifts globally are nudging toward standardized energy and water consumption norms.
The upfront car water wash machine price can be a hurdle for many small operators, especially in developing regions. Maintenance can also be complicated, requiring trained technicians. However, modular designs and remote diagnostics are becoming popular solutions to these issues, making it easier and cheaper to keep machines running.
